Leena Nair: The Business Strategist at the Helm

While Matthieu Blazy focuses on the creative vision, Leena Nair, as CEO of Chanel, is responsible for the strategic direction and overall business performance of the brand. Her role goes far beyond simply managing the bottom line; it encompasses navigating the complexities of the global luxury market, overseeing operations across diverse geographical locations, and ensuring the brand's continued relevance in an ever-evolving consumer landscape. Nair’s appointment as CEO in January 2022 marked a significant moment for Chanel, representing a shift towards a more modern and inclusive leadership structure. Her background in human resources and her previous experience at Unilever, where she held various senior leadership positions, equipped her with the necessary business acumen and strategic thinking skills to lead a global luxury powerhouse.
